    People think Tadej can attack very far away like in strade, but situation is totally different.. Strade 80km to do it was a group of 20 riders already tired, people had no team mate or just 1. 50km from the finish of San Remo, it's still a quite fresh peloton considering most riders stayed in the wheel all day long. Flat smooth tarmac makes it so hard to gap compared to strade's gravel paths
